At Whimple station, modern conveniences blend with rustic charm. Although there's no ticket office, you can purchase and collect tickets with ease using the available ticket machines, which cater to accessibility needs, including discounts for Disabled Persons Railcard holders. Despite the absence of staff help on-site, assistance is just a phone call away with a dedicated customer service line. Step-free access ensures convenience for all passengers, making it uncomplicated to maneuver throughout the station. CCTV keeps an eye on the goings-on, ensuring a safe environment for travelers.
While Whimple may not boast an array of luxurious services, it compensates with solid transport connections. If your train journey faces disruptions, the rail replacement service is at your disposal in the station's forecourt. Moreover, those looking for bus services can plan their continued travel using information provided at the station, with printable journey plans available here. Although the parking facilities are modest, with just 15 spaces, they are free, and blue badge holders have a complimentary registration option to ensure ease of access.
